## 2.14.1 — Key rotation

Rotated artifact keys per the new pinning policy. All deps in Larkspool now pin exact versions; ranges rejected by CI. Old key revoked at cutover. Reviewers: confirm lockfile hashes match manifest before approving. Verify future releases against the new signing key shown below.

deploy key for fafof-yaguf: bky4_zHj6

Subject: Firmware channel promotion for Emberlark gateways

Team, the staged rollout on the beta firmware channel has held steady for six days with no regressions in the reconnect metrics. I propose promoting to the stable channel Thursday morning, with the usual 5% throttle for the first day. Please review the delta notes beforehand. The signed image awaiting promotion carries the token below.

build token for yahig-kaguf: htk3_c19

## Building Access — Spares Room (Hullbrook Annex)

Contractors: the spare hardware room is down the east corridor on the ground floor, third door on the left. Sign in at the front desk first and grab a visitor lanyard. Anything you take out, jot it in the blue logbook — yes, even the little stuff. The door self-locks, so don't wedge it. To get in, punch in the code below.

staff pass of hagug-taguf = bdg-HJ-9

## Deployment

Heads up, plugin authors: Tabulore's spreadsheet export is the memory hog of the whole stack. Large workbooks get streamed row-by-row, but any plugin that buffers the full sheet will blow past the worker's limit and get killed mid-export. Deploy your plugin alongside at least one dedicated export worker, and keep per-row allocations small. The export workers ship with the configuration values listed below.

config for bahop-baduf:
[kasion]
team = lamath
access_code = ac_d807e5
host = kasion.paliqcloud.corp
port = 4000
owner = julix.tamvan
peer = frair.qorvelsoft.local

## Ticket: TilePorter prefetcher failing — expired credentials

For the weekly sync: the TilePorter map-tile prefetcher stopped populating the edge cache on Monday. Root cause is the expired credential for the internal TileForge render service; it lapsed when the old rotation calendar was retired. Impact: cold-cache loads in the Marrow Bay region are roughly 4x slower, no data loss. Fix: a replacement key has been issued with a 90-day expiry, and rotation is now tracked in the ops calendar. The new TileForge key for the prefetcher is below.

app token of fajop-fahif = qvz4-AnML